>> I have a table with a date field: dDate and thousands of records.

>>

>>

>> The dates are scattered over time including the future. I need to find

>> the record with the max date that is =< required date.

>>

>> How would you do this with sql select and also with Locate?

>>

> ------------------------

>

>

> Select top 1 <column list>

> from yourTable where dDate <= ldDate order by dDate descending

>

> For Fox 7 and higher I believe, maybe you need 8??

Not sure, but I'm pretty sure TOP 1 was in VFP 5/6? That's pretty basic.
